首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

If语句-电子邮件验证/检查

If语句是一种常见的编程语句,用于根据条件的真假来执行不同的代码块。在电子邮件验证/检查中,If语句可以用来判断输入的电子邮件地址是否符合规范,并执行相应的操作。

电子邮件验证/检查是指对用户输入的电子邮件地址进行验证和检查,以确保其格式正确且有效。以下是一个完善且全面的答案:

概念: 电子邮件验证/检查是指对用户输入的电子邮件地址进行验证和检查,以确保其格式正确且有效。验证通常包括检查电子邮件地址是否包含@符号、是否有有效的域名等。

分类: 电子邮件验证/检查可以分为基本验证和高级验证两类。基本验证主要验证电子邮件地址的格式是否正确,而高级验证则进一步验证电子邮件地址的域名是否有效、是否存在于实际的邮件服务器中等。

优势: 电子邮件验证/检查的优势包括:

  1. 提高数据的准确性:通过验证和检查电子邮件地址,可以确保用户提供的电子邮件地址是有效的,减少错误和虚假信息的输入。
  2. 提升用户体验:及时地对用户输入的电子邮件地址进行验证和检查,可以及时给出错误提示,帮助用户纠正错误,提升用户体验。
  3. 防止垃圾邮件和欺诈行为:通过验证和检查电子邮件地址,可以有效地防止垃圾邮件和欺诈行为,提高系统的安全性。

应用场景: 电子邮件验证/检查广泛应用于各种需要用户提供电子邮件地址的场景,包括但不限于:

  1. 用户注册:在用户注册过程中,验证和检查用户提供的电子邮件地址的有效性,确保用户提供的是有效的电子邮件地址。
  2. 密码重置:在用户忘记密码需要进行密码重置时,通过验证和检查用户提供的电子邮件地址的有效性,确保密码重置链接发送到正确的电子邮件地址。
  3. 邮件订阅:在用户订阅邮件列表或接收特定信息的场景中,验证和检查用户提供的电子邮件地址的有效性,确保邮件发送到正确的电子邮件地址。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与电子邮件验证/检查相关的产品和服务,包括:

  1. 邮件推送服务(https://cloud.tencent.com/product/ses):腾讯云的邮件推送服务可以帮助开发者快速构建和发送电子邮件,支持验证和检查电子邮件地址的有效性。
  2. 邮件触达服务(https://cloud.tencent.com/product/edm):腾讯云的邮件触达服务提供了高效可靠的邮件发送能力,可以满足各种邮件发送需求,包括电子邮件验证/检查。
  3. 邮件营销平台(https://cloud.tencent.com/product/cem):腾讯云的邮件营销平台提供了全面的邮件营销解决方案,包括电子邮件验证/检查功能。

以上是对If语句-电子邮件验证/检查的完善且全面的答案,涵盖了概念、分类、优势、应用场景以及推荐的腾讯云相关产品和产品介绍链接地址。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何使用 Python 验证电子邮件地址

在本文中,我将向大家展示如何使用名为 verify-email 的 Python 库构建你自己的电子邮件验证工具。 安装所需的包 首先,你需要安装验证电子邮件包。...确保 pip 在你的计算机上运行,​​在你的终端中运行以下命令来安装包: $ pip install verify-email verify -email 包通过检查域名和 ping 处理程序或用户名来验证电子邮件地址是否存在...导入后,你需要创建一个电子邮件验证处理程序,这是一个将处理的函数电子邮件验证过程。...(email) # 检查验证值是否为True if verify == True: print(f'{email} is a valid email address')...# 检查验证值是否为False elif verify == False: print(f'{email} is not a valid email address')

2.6K30
  • 检查未绑定变量的语句(硬解析状况)

    上节我们介绍了如何通过Django获取Oracle 执行次数等于一的语句,而这些语句很有可能是未使用绑定变量导致,这节讲如何获取其具体的信息 ---- 开发环境 操作系统:CentOS 7.3 Python...则首先获取上节中查找到的执行次数等于一的语句, 5. 然后将语句作为参数传递到函数getunboundsql中未使用绑定变量的语句的相信信息,详情看具体代码 6....最后把页面的标题以及数据放到dic变量中传到 oracle_command_result_5.html模板文件中 ---- getunboundsql函数 这里的getunboundsql函数获取执行次数等于一的语句...(fp1) fp.close() row=s.fetchall() return row ---- getexecutions.sql 这个SQL获取v$sql视图中未使用绑定变量的语句情况...从上面结果我们可以看到这个select语句的where子句未使用绑定变量,从模块中可以看到其来自的哪里,载入时间也可以判断其执行的非常频繁。

    1.9K30

    PHP使用JSON Schema进行JSON数据验证和类型检查

    JSON Schema是一个用于描述和验证JSON数据结构的规范。JSON Schema可以验证JSON数据是否符合指定的模式、类型和约束条件,同时还可以提供数据文档化的作用。...架构实例 架构实例是一个JSON文件或对象,它描述了要验证的数据结构,包括数据类型、属性名称、数值范围等。...这些元数据不会被用于验证JSON数据,但是它们对于理解Schema非常重要。...Description Constraint::CHECK_MODE_NORMAL 在“正常”模式下运行-这是默认设置 Constraint::CHECK_MODE_TYPE_CAST 为关联数组和对象启用模糊类型检查...如果启用,验证器将使用(并强制)它遇到的第一个兼容类型,即使模式定义了另一个直接匹配且不需要强制的类型。

    23410

    如何检查 MySQL 中的列是否为空或 Null?

    使用条件语句检查列是否为空除了运算符,我们还可以使用条件语句(如IF、CASE)来检查列是否为空。...以下是使用条件语句检查列是否为空的方法:使用IF语句检查列是否为空:SELECT column_name, IF(column_name IS NULL, 'Empty', 'Not Empty') AS...案例研究案例1:数据验证在某个用户注册的表中,我们希望验证是否有用户没有提供电子邮件地址。我们可以使用IS NULL运算符来检查该列是否为空。...SELECT * FROM users WHERE email IS NULL;这个查询将返回所有没有提供电子邮件地址的用户。...这对于数据验证、条件更新等场景非常有用。希望本文对你了解如何检查MySQL中的列是否为空或Null有所帮助。通过灵活应用这些方法,你可以更好地处理和管理数据库中的数据。祝你在实践中取得成功!

    1.3K00

    如何检查 MySQL 中的列是否为空或 Null?

    使用条件语句检查列是否为空除了运算符,我们还可以使用条件语句(如IF、CASE)来检查列是否为空。...以下是使用条件语句检查列是否为空的方法:使用IF语句检查列是否为空:SELECT column_name, IF(column_name IS NULL, 'Empty', 'Not Empty') AS...案例研究案例1:数据验证在某个用户注册的表中,我们希望验证是否有用户没有提供电子邮件地址。我们可以使用IS NULL运算符来检查该列是否为空。...SELECT * FROM users WHERE email IS NULL;这个查询将返回所有没有提供电子邮件地址的用户。...这对于数据验证、条件更新等场景非常有用。希望本文对你了解如何检查MySQL中的列是否为空或Null有所帮助。通过灵活应用这些方法,你可以更好地处理和管理数据库中的数据。祝你在实践中取得成功!

    1.6K20

    【Java 进阶篇】JavaScript 表单验证详解

    JavaScript 表单验证的基础 为了进行表单验证,我们需要使用 JavaScript 来检查用户输入的数据。..."); return false; } return true; } 这个函数首先获取表单中的姓名和电子邮件字段的值,然后检查它们是否为空。...以下是一些常见的表单验证技巧: 检查电子邮件格式 验证电子邮件地址是否符合正确的格式是非常重要的。您可以使用正则表达式来进行电子邮件验证。...您可以使用条件语句检查数值是否大于或小于特定值,并在不符合要求时提供错误消息。 自定义验证错误消息 在上面的示例中,我们使用 alert 函数来显示验证错误消息。...它检查了用户名是否为空,电子邮件是否为空且符合正确的格式,密码是否足够强大(至少 8 个字符),以及确认密码是否与密码相匹配。如果任何一个验证失败,对应的错误消息会显示在页面上,阻止表单的提交。

    29720

    单表100万数据,不同连接池和不同语句的测试验证

    但其实这些并不是重要的,如果你做过一次你肯定能说出自己一个所在机器配置下的数据验证结果。而本文则借着对 MySQL 连接池的 ApacheBench 压测验证,让读者伙伴可以学习到相关的知识。...127.0.0.1:8091/api/mysql/selectByUserIdAndOrderId 区分度低的索引字段在前,区分度高的索引字段在后 具体代码实现可以直接对照工程来看,以及按需添加SQL语句进行性能压测验证...四、库表语句 SQL:xfg-dev-tech-connection-pool/docs/sql/road_map_8.0.sql 这是本节所需要测试的一个订单表和测试前所建的索引字段。...接下来,我们就可以做测试验证了。...也可以结合你的机器再次进行压测验证。 2. 更新对比 条件; 使用接口,向内存加入600条数据。每个测试方式,分别消耗200条。

    19630

    Python网络数据抓取(8):正则表达式

    当您验证任何类型的用户输入时,尤其是在抓取网页时,这非常有帮助。正则表达式的应用范围非常大。 一开始这可能会很有挑战性,但一旦你准备好了,相信我,这会让你的工作更有效率。...为了理解正则表达式,我们将验证您在 Python 中进行网页抓取时可能遇到的某些字符串。 假设您想从网络上抓取电子邮件以用于公司的潜在客户开发流程。...电子邮件的第一部分可以包括: 大写字母 [A-Z] 小写字母 [a-z] 数字 [0–9] 现在,如果被抓取的电子邮件不遵循此模式,那么我们可以轻松忽略该电子邮件并可以继续处理另一封电子邮件。...pattern = "[a-zA-Z0-9]+@[a-zA-Z]" 现在,让我们检查一下这是否可以与 if 和 else 语句一起使用。...现在,让我们接受用户的输入并检查它是否有效。

    10410

    java:正则表达式检查SQL WHERE条件语句防止注入攻击和常量表达式

    防止外部输入的SQL语句包含注入式攻击代码,主要作法就是对字符串进行关键字检查,禁止不应该出现在SQL语句中的关键字如 union delete等等,同时还要允许这些字符串作为常量字符串中的内容出现在SQL...语句中。...针对这些情况可以通过正则表达式实现对SQL语句的安全检查, 在我的项目的中每次只允许执行一条SQL语句,用PreparedStatement编译SQL,所以SQL的安全检查检查WHERE条件语句的安全性...checkWhere方法实现代码示例: import java.util.regex.Matcher; import java.util.regex.Pattern; /** * SQL WHERE 语句安全检查...(防注入攻击)检查 * @param where * @return always where * @throws IllegalArgumentException where 语句有安全问题

    3.6K10

    如何将功能测试用例转为自动化脚本?

    对于手动方案中的“更改AUT /组合”步骤,您可以执行操作(依次输入或检查或输入),并进行一次性验证更改。但是在自动化方案中这是不可能的。因此,我们必须确保添加操作和验证/验证步骤。 优秀性注释。...输出语句-对写入结果,或者任何其他外部地方像一个记事本或Excel工作表。 验证与确认 没有验证验证,测试的意图就会丢失。通常,您将必须使用检查点(不一定表示内置检查点)。...因此,您将不得不使用许多条件语句以及循环语句来构建逻辑。 要考虑的重要事项是-基于V&V的属性不应模糊不清。例如,要成功登录,请查找收件箱页面显示的内容而不是新电子邮件的数量,因为这不是常数。...V&V /检查点。我们通过检查查询查询结果页面上是否有收件箱产品链接来尝试查看登录是否成功如果您仔细记下,则寻找带有内部文本“收件箱*”的链接。...因此,无论接收到多少新电子邮件(变量),如果您都有可用的收件箱链接(始终为常数),则表示检查点已通过。 步骤10:消息框。可见度 步骤12和13: 这些是清理活动。

    34530

    win10 uwp 验证输入 自定义用户控件 Nuget使用库判断输入字符长度是否要检查长度判断如何写检查用户控件

    下载完成就好 使用库 我们经常需要验证用户输入,不是使用一个规则,是有很多规则。...Visibility.Visible : Visibility.Collapsed; } } 是否要检查 我们先判断是否要检查,如果不要检查,那么就返回对 return...VisualStateManager.GoToState(this, "Mandatory", true); return false; } 长度 我们通过检查验证...,我们有很多检查,我们需要一个ValidationRule,定义的检查都可以修改ValidationRule新检查 ValidationRule只有一个属性,错误显示的Message private...我们在下面,修改显示 我们需要一个Head、一个显示字符数、一个验证,TextBlock 但是还记得我们约定,需要显示字符数的名字RemainingCharacters,显示验证名字ValidationText

    2.7K30

    经常遇到的3大Web安全漏洞防御详解

    例如:模拟用户的行为,以发送电子邮件,发送消息以及保护诸如付款和转账之类的财产。 例如:某个购物网站购买商品时,采用http://www.shop.com/buy.php?...2)使用验证码。 只要涉及数据交互,请首先验证验证码。 这种方法可以完全解决CSRF。 但是,出于用户体验的考虑,网站无法向所有操作添加验证码。...SQL注入攻击是一种攻击者,他以某种形式提交精心构造的sql语句并更改原始sql语句。 如果Web程序未检查提交的数据,将导致SQL注入攻击。...5.防止SQL注入的解决方案 1)验证用户的输入并使用正则表达式过滤传入的参数 2)使用参数化语句,不拼接SQL,也可以使用安全存储过程 3)不要对每个应用程序使用具有管理员特权的数据库连接...,而对特权限制使用数据库连接 4)检查数据存储类型 5)重要信息必须加密

    49940

    Ceph集群检查的常用命令以及验证每个节点的网络连通性及负载均

    Ceph集群检查的目的是确保集群的稳定和正常运行。常用的集群检查命令包括:ceph -s作用:查看Ceph集群的状态和基本信息,如运行状态、OSD数目、PG数目等。...要验证每个节点的网络连通性及负载均衡配置是否正确,可以使用以下步骤:1....、192.168.1.11和192.168.1.12,可以依次执行以下命令来验证它们的网络连通性:ping 192.168.1.10ping 192.168.1.11ping 192.168.1.12...其次,检查负载均衡配置是否正确。可以使用工具如curl或wget来向每个节点发送HTTP请求,并检查返回结果是否符合预期。...通过执行以上步骤,可以验证每个节点的网络连通性和负载均衡配置是否正确。如果有任何异常情况或错误提示,需要进一步排查和修复。

    55522

    【重学 MySQL】六十七、解锁检查约束,守护数据完整性

    【重学 MySQL】六十七、解锁检查约束,守护数据完整性 在MySQL中,检查约束(CHECK)是一种用于确保表中数据满足特定条件的约束。...检查约束的基本概念 检查约束用于限制表中列的值,以确保它们满足特定的条件。这些条件通常通过SQL表达式来定义,当插入或更新数据时,MySQL会验证这些表达式是否为真。...检查约束的使用场景 检查约束通常用于以下场景: 限制列的值范围:例如,确保年龄字段的值在合理范围内(如18到100之间)。 确保数据的有效性:例如,确保电子邮件字段的值符合电子邮件的格式。...注意事项 MySQL版本:检查约束在MySQL 8.0.16及更高版本中才得到全面支持。在之前的版本中,虽然可以添加检查约束,但MySQL不会对其进行验证。...然后,通过ALTER TABLE语句添加了一个额外的检查约束,确保salary小于或等于100000。最后,尝试插入一些数据来演示检查约束的效果。

    13510

    180多个Web应用程序测试示例测试用例

    22.验证所有网页的标记(验证语法和错误的HTML和CSS)以确保其符合标准。 23.应用程序崩溃或不可用的页面应重定向到错误页面。 24.检查所有页面上的文本是否存在拼写和语法错误。...发送电子邮件的测试方案 (此处不包括用于编写或验证电子邮件的测试用例) (执行电子邮件相关测试之前,请确保使用虚拟电子邮件地址) 1.电子邮件模板应对所有电子邮件使用标准CSS。...2.发送电子邮件之前,应先验证电子邮件地址。 3.电子邮件正文模板中的特殊字符应正确处理。 4. 应在电子邮件正文模板中正确处理特定于语言的字符(例如,俄语,中文或德语字符)。...等其他电子邮件客户端中进行检查。邮件等 10.使用TO,CC和BCC字段检查发送电子邮件功能。 11.检查纯文本电子邮件。 12.检查HTML格式的电子邮件。...23.验证CAPTCHA功能。 24.检查重要事件是否记录在日志文件中。 25.检查访问权限是否正确实现。

    8.3K21
    领券